Sometimes, your social profile may disconnect from Blabla. Don’t worry – this is usually caused by an expired access token.
An access token is a temporary permission you give Blabla to manage your social accounts. Once it expires or is revoked, you’ll need to reconnect your profile so Blabla can continue working.
How Long Do Access Tokens Last?
YouTube: 30 days
Facebook: 3 months
Instagram: 3 months (via the connected Facebook Page)
TikTok: 1 year
Why Can a Token Expire or Be Revoked?
A token can become invalid for several reasons:
You changed your social media password
You enabled two-factor authentication (2FA)
The social network revoked the permissions for security reasons
The token simply expired
How to Renew a Token in Blabla
Log in to Blabla
Find the disconnected profiles in your account settings
Click “Reconnect” and follow the steps for each network
💡 Tip: Make sure you’re logged into the correct social account in your browser before reconnecting.
What Permissions Do I Need to Reconnect a Profile?
The permissions required depend on the platform:
Facebook: You need full access to the Facebook Page or its Business Manager
Instagram: You need full access to the Facebook Page linked to the Instagram account
TikTok: You need direct access to the TikTok account
YouTube: You need access to the Google account or be a manager of the brand account
